| Abstract: | This research has the objective to validate the effectiveness in the execution of the algorithm based on the detection of the image of a person, applied as a control in a lighting device, for better surveillance and energy efficiency in domestic and business areas. For the methodology was used the analysis of the data obtained in various video surveillance cameras with the algorithm integration. We considered, that the parameters such as the distance concerning the capture speed and its effectiveness in turning on and off a lighting device when detecting the image of a person are true-positive, false-positive, false-negative and true-negative were considered. concerning the data obtained, the results determined 99.5% of the image detection is positive. This is validated using the SPSS through the descriptive analysis, Cramer's v (1) and the contingency coefficient (0.707). It is concluded that the descriptive analysis applied through the contingency coefficient and Cramer's v, allows validating the efficiency and effectiveness of the algorithm applied in a control on and off of a lighting device.
